At the 2007 Annual Meeting in Denver, ACCP President
Matzke issued a call to all PRN chairs to develop a document
that characterizes the history of their PRN. This information
will highlight the key roles the PRNs have played in the
success of the College and the contributions each has made to
the clinical pharmacy profession.
Each PRN is developing a five- to seven-page paper and
poster presentation highlighting the history, growth, and
unique accomplishments of its members. This material will
become part of the College’s 30th anniversary celebration in
2009.
Project timeline:
- First draft of paper submitted to the PRN Board Liaison by November 15, 2008
- Comments from the Board Liaison sent to PRN leadership by January 15, 2009
- Poster draft and design discussed among PRN members at the 2009 International Congress on Clinical Pharmacy in April 2009
- Final draft of paper presented to PRN membership for final approval
- Final draft of paper submitted to the Board Liaison by May 15, 2009
- Notify ACCP staff that the PRN will be participating in the 2009 Annual Meeting PRN poster presentation by June 1, 2009
- PRN poster presented at 30th Annual Meeting, October 2009 (Anaheim)
- PRN paper along with elements of the poster may be made available on the College’s Web site
